This is a Cyberluddism classic, but also one of the songs that I've never played live. This version without distorted game boy emulators should open it up to a complete new audience...
To make it not too generic a bit of psychedelic reversed guitar solos and stuff like that are added here and there...

Bram Cools Lier, Belgium

Bram Cools is an eclectic singer-songwriter from Belgium with lo-fi roots, with an own musical universe that moves somewhere in between weird folk, electro-acoustic noise and christian antifolk. He'll never be rich and famous, but that's not really the point. ... more
